Chinese authorities have reported that three Germans are among the missing individuals following the devastating floods that occurred on Wednesday in the Himalayan border region between Nepal and China. The floods in Tibet have resulted in the deaths of 16 people, with 546 others still unaccounted for, including 261 Europeans from countries such as Germany, France, Finland, Portugal, and Spain. It is believed that an avalanche in Nepal contributed to the disaster, which has claimed the lives of 675 people and left more than 2,400 missing. Chinese authorities have notified the relevant embassies, as Nepal continues to monitor the situation of the over 2,400 missing persons and the extensive damage caused by the catastrophe.
